The Historical Ties that Bind: Tracing India and Trinidad and Tobago’s Shared Heritage

The historical connections between India and Trinidad and Tobago run deep, woven into the fabric of the islands’ cultural identity.This relationship dates back to the late 19th century,when the British Empire facilitated the migration of indentured laborers from India to work on sugar plantations in Trinidad. These laborers brought with them rich traditions, languages, and cuisines, significantly shaping the dual-island nation’s sociocultural landscape. The legacy of Indian culture is evident in various aspects of Trinidad and tobago, from the annual celebration of Diwali to the popularity of Indian cuisine, wich has become an essential part of the local culinary scene.

Cultural Diplomacy: Strengthening People-to-People Connections Through Education and Arts

Cultural diplomacy plays a pivotal role in enhancing international relationships and fostering mutual understanding. In the case of Trinidad and Tobago and India, the shared history, enriched by a vibrant fabric of multiculturalism, serves as a solid foundation for collaboration in education and the arts. engaging in cultural exchanges-such as student scholarships, academic partnerships, and art exhibitions-facilitates personal connections that transcend geographical boundaries. Programs aimed at encouraging student mobility and faculty exchanges between these nations can further amplify their kinship, paving the way for innovative ideas and cross-cultural recognition.

The arts also serve as a bridge, offering a platform for dialog and deeper engagement. Indian classical dance performances, trinidadian Carnival festivities, and collaborative art projects can highlight the unique traits of each culture while emphasizing shared values. Furthermore, such initiatives can be fortified through partnerships between cultural institutions and educational organizations, fostering a greater understanding of each other’s heritage. By prioritizing artistic interactions and educational initiatives, both Trinidad and Tobago and India can strengthen their bilateral ties, creating a tapestry of connection woven with creativity and respect.
